Bauchi Tops Northeast States Sending Students To China On Scholarships

Bauchi State has emerged as a frontrunner among Northeast states, including Adamawa, Yobe and Borno in awarding scholarships to students for studies in China, showcasing its commitment to advancing education and global opportunities for its youths, LEADERSHIP can report.

Over the past few years, Governor Bala Mohammed has been approving scholarships for students to study medicine and other millennium courses in Chinese universities. The scholarship is full.

In an exclusive interview with LEADERSHIP, Permanent Commissioner at the Bauchi State Scholarship Board, Barrister Hussaini Saraki said already, the next contingent of students proceeding to China on scholarship are processing their travelling documents.

“As I am talking to you, approval has been granted and screening has been conducted to take the next batch of 50 Bauchi students to China. These students are now at the preparatory stage. Having their visa, other relevant travelling documents and police character clearance.

“Governor Bala Mohammed is the first from the northeast to grant approval to take students to China on scholarships, though Adamawa, Borno and Yobe are also on the list,” he said.

“Governor Bala Mohammed has been doing wonderfully well. Before the coming of Governor Bala Mohammed onboard, the scholarship paid to students was nothing to write home about. For instance, university students were paid N15,000 but the governor reviewed it upward to N22,000 while polytechnic students got N15,000.

“At the moment, the governor is considering a review of the scholarship further up considering the current hard economic situation in the country. The governor is ever willing to come in and help Bauchi Students,” the permanent commissioner said.
